Bloodgrounds only block colonization after you’ve performed a ritual of ruin at your herdstone (the symbol will change over the razed settlements to what appears to be a red sun afterwards) Be warned though, some races that have special colonization rules like khorne corruption or Tomb King special necrotechs can also colonize lost-ritual ruins.


Josgre987

ah ok. right, so next time I should do the ritual as soon as possible?


Scrotie_

Depends - if I recall correctly, even after you perform the ritual, every settlement that has not been razed in your blood ground cannot be colonized if it is destroyed. So for example if you perform the ritual with only half of the overall zone razed, you can still permanently raze the remaining settlements! In the early game it can be convenient to lock in a good ritual without worrying about how big the number is, since the early-game progression rewards are fairly low and close together!
